Ex Hex, Rainbow Shiner.

Teeming with tag-team guitars, switching back and forth between squealing lead and brittle rhythm, Rainbow Shiner – the aptly prismatic latest to come from Ex Hex’ forthcoming It’s Real full-length – may be the D.C. trio’s brightest to date. Rarely, if ever, has a song so vividly recalled fellow Sheffielders Def Leppard and Arctic Monkeys in commensurate measure, but Mary Timony et aliae have somehow managed to conflate two such disparate styles into something that is neither dated nor knowingly droll, but rather a rumbustious smash that really shines in this unforeseen sunshine.

It’s Real is available from March 22nd via Merge Records, while Ex Hex play Village Underground on May 28th.
